Tomás Bilbatúa: Forgive me, Father Lorenzo, but um, have you ever been put to the... to the Question, yourself?
Brother Lorenzo: Have I ever been?
Tomás Bilbatúa: Yes. Have you ever been subjected to the Question?
Brother Lorenzo: Of course not.
Tomás Bilbatúa: Do you think that if you were, and they asked you to confess something grotesquely absurd... say... say you were told to confess that you're really a monkey.
[laughter around the table]
Tomás Bilbatúa: You're sure that god would grant you the fortitude to deny it? Or would you rather confess to being a monkey? To avoid the pain.
Goya: I know I would.
Tomás Bilbatúa: I know you would. So would I.
Tomás Bilbatúa: [to Lorenzo] Would you?
Goya: What is this Tomás, are you playing some sort of silly game with you guest? Nobody would ever ask Father Lorenzo to confess something so absurd.
Tomás Bilbatúa: I would.
[leaves the table]
